Francesco Pizzimenti is a scholar working on Molecular Biology, Food Science and Organic Chemistry. According to data from OpenAlex, Francesco Pizzimenti has authored 19 papers receiving a total of 846 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 7 papers in Food Science and 5 papers in Organic Chemistry. Recurrent topics in Francesco Pizzimenti's work include Essential Oils and Antimicrobial Activity (7 papers), Synthesis and biological activity (3 papers) and Ethnobotanical and Medicinal Plants Studies (3 papers). Francesco Pizzimenti is often cited by papers focused on Essential Oils and Antimicrobial Activity (7 papers), Synthesis and biological activity (3 papers) and Ethnobotanical and Medicinal Plants Studies (3 papers). Francesco Pizzimenti collaborates with scholars based in Italy and Greece. Francesco Pizzimenti's co-authors include Antonia Nostro, Giuseppe Bisignano, Andreana Marino, Anna Rita Blanco, Andrea Sudano Roccaro, M.A. Cannatelli, Pier Luigi Cioni, Mara Di Giulio, Luigina Cellini and Mariateresa Cristani and has published in prestigious journals such as Environmental Science and Pollution Research, Journal of Applied Microbiology and Bioorganic & Medicinal Chemistry.
